KNVB Cup 2008/09
The KNVB-Pokal 2008/09 was the 91st edition of the Dutch soccer cup competition. It started on August 30, 2008 with the first round, in which only amateur teams participated. From the second round, the professional teams of the Eredivisie and the Eerste Divisie took part.
By winning the final on penalties against Twente Enschede , SC Heerenveen was able to win the cup for the first time .
2nd round
The second round took place from September 23rd to September 25th. Participants were the 24 winners of the first round (all amateur teams), as well as two youth teams (winners of the national youth league and the national youth cup competition) and all professional teams of the first two leagues.
